To Dye Crimson
Boil your hackles or hair in a tea-spoonful of alum, and nearly as much
pure tartar, for an hour; bruise two table-spoonfuls of cochineal, and
boil them in your clean water; take out the hackles from the alum-water,
and put them into the cochineal liquor, and boil for two or three hours
slowly or less, according to the shade you require; then take out the
feathers and wash them well, and you will have the color desired.
